Transaction 5f68dec83a97207b5668414d017da221bbed14ef755a08ecb1848b08b12a24cc

1 Input
2 Outputs
  • 5f68dec83a97207b5668414d017da221bbed14ef755a08ecb1848b08b12a24cc:0
  • value  44807439
    address  1EVHsGYYG2wg9DAGn3hNRoewmx2eg65Tag
  • 5f68dec83a97207b5668414d017da221bbed14ef755a08ecb1848b08b12a24cc:1
  • value  1500000
    address  1Pi6LKuPdKBBCVRL5NB45eKH8ATuHgQLHo